Table Tennis is a sports game that simulates paddle-based gameplay between two opponents on a virtual table. The objective is to hit the ball across the table in a way that the opponent cannot return it. Players control a paddle and try to win points through timing, placement, and speed variation. The game can be played in single-player mode against an AI or in multiplayer format against another human player.

Game Mechanics And Player Movement

The main focus in Table Tennis is precision. The paddle is controlled using either a mouse, keyboard, or touch input, depending on the platform. Each rally begins with a serve, followed by quick exchanges as the ball bounces across the table. Players must react to the speed and direction of each shot while positioning themselves to return the ball accurately. Timing and paddle angle are key factors in determining the direction and spin of the ball.

Game Modes And Challenges

The game includes several play modes, such as practice sessions, quick matches, and competitive tournaments. Difficulty levels can be selected to match the player’s experience, offering both relaxed play and high-speed challenges. Some versions of the game feature opponents with unique playstyles, requiring players to adjust their strategy for each match.

Common elements found in Table Tennis games include:

·         Adjustable difficulty settings

·         Multiple control options

·         Single-player and two-player modes

·         Spin and speed variation mechanics

·         Score tracking and match history

Visuals And Game Design

The visual layout is simple and clean, usually focusing on the table, paddles, and ball without distractions. The ball’s movement is smooth, and the sound effects mimic real-life paddle contact and table bounces. Some games offer different table styles or paddle skins, giving players small customization choices. The user interface is designed to keep attention on gameplay while showing score and time clearly.

Table Tennis is suited for players who enjoy skill-based reaction games. It offers fast-paced matches with short rounds, making it ideal for quick play sessions. The balance between accessible controls and increasingly complex rallies gives the game lasting appeal. Whether played competitively or casually, it provides a consistent test of reflexes and hand-eye coordination.
